Default Problem with Laser Printer LBP 1210

My Canon Laser Printer LBP 1210 has been working without any problem for the last two years. For the last few days the prints were in a very light shade as in the economy mode. Later, edge portions were absent too. Fearing that the toner might have exhausted, I replaced the cartridge with a new original one. Tragically the print quality is even worse now. Default Re: Problem with Laser Printer LBP 1210

Sorry, forgot to update. Went to the nearby repairer and told about the issue. He said 90% possibility is with the toner cartridge and asked me to take only the cartridges to him. He found the toner to be caked and blades worn out. Reconditioned them within 2 hours and when installed in the printer, the cartridges are working well and the print quality is almost as good as original. Cost Rs.850/-
